Output e34f84ed5e19c9159ee552ee4a0ec6e79be1be39a0727495695487be1deef0eb:5

value
1074960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f53bcaf6f986a8702506d67e0b80c2efe3498c OP_EQUAL
address
32WP7CrkaMRXEL5e9bA1MbWcZdbfgoX5p4
transaction
e34f84ed5e19c9159ee552ee4a0ec6e79be1be39a0727495695487be1deef0eb
spent
true